Hidden Justice: A mystery and suspense stand alone crime thriller (No Justice Series) by JK Ellem

 

 

FROM BESTSELLING THRILLER AUTHOR, JK ELLEM - A mystery and suspense adult stand-alone crime thriller“Totally engrossed in this read, fantastic, brilliant what more can I say. This book was so intense I couldn't put it down, full of twists and turns and secrets, a must read for this who enjoy these sorts of books."It’s not what you hide, it’s who you hide from…For two years, Annie Haywood has lived in the small picturesque town of Erin’s Bay on Long Island, thinking she was safe. Until now…Abigail Brenner is also hiding her own secrets, the whereabouts of her missing father, Edward Brenner, is not one of them. He disappeared three years ago, took his sailing boat out one day on the calm blue waters of Erin’s Bay, and was never seen again. Without the influence of her father, some say Abigail Brenner has turned in to a wild, uncontrollable little rich girl who’s just biding her time until she can access her trust fund and the family fortune. Others in the town just want her dead.But someone is lurking amongst the wind-swept dunes at night, watching and waiting. And there are strange lights in the night sky above the lighthouse on Moors Island, a desolate, uninhabited rock that holds dark secrets of its own. Then there is Ben Shaw, a stranger in town. He started out from the boardwalk on Coney Island, and kept heading east until Abigail Brenner offered him a ride. Hidden under the surface of this seemingly idyllic community of wealth and privilege lies an undercurrent of jealousy, greed, and burning revenge.There is no justice in this town. But justice is coming…Hidden Justice is the latest adult thriller from best-selling author JK Ellem.

Bitter Almonds & Jasmine: an electrifying and explosive modern detective thriller (PI Daniel Beckett Series) by Dominic Piper

 

 

It was all going so well.

A cabal of corrupt intelligence officials and convicted criminals organising secret, lavish orgies for important movers and shakers in the world of international business

.All tastes catered for, no matter how extreme, debauched and distasteful.

Discretion assured. Security leaks dealt with quickly, efficiently and mercilessly.

Then they make a mistake.

And they've just pissed off the wrong person.

Bitter Almonds & Jasmine is the fourth novel by Dominic Piper featuring private investigator Daniel Beckett. The first three novels, Kiss Me When I'm Dead, Death is the New Black and Femme Fatale are critically acclaimed Amazon best sellers

No Good Deed Goes Unpunished: A Noir Psychological Suspense Thriller by Bryan Quinn

 

 

Sometimes a good deed is best left undone.

Nelson McCormack, America's richest man, is going to learn this simple lesson the hard way--the Mob way.

McCormack is a man on top of the world when his life takes a nightmarish plunge the fateful evening he stumbles upon a Mafia don's wallet in the gutter, never imagining he will find himself there against his will--and worse.
   
A good deed that will not go unpunished.

A noir psychological thriller set in New York City

Our Justice by John W. Howell

 

 

The terrorist leader and financier Matt Jacobs figured out a plan to eliminate the President. He is relying on John Cannon's stature as a hero to help him carry it off. John finds himself walking the fine line of pretending to help Matt while trying to figure out a countermeasure to the plan. The third book in the John J. Cannon Trilogy brings together two strong wills for a showdown. The question to be answered is who will feel the satisfaction that the achievement of justice delivers? John, Matt or neither?

Stone Dead in Rio Vista: Small town murder mystery, with murder at the golf course in the over-55 community by Peter C. Bradbury

 

 

Small town murder mystery in sleepy Rio Vista, CA. There are no detectives and the police are more used to issuing traffic violations than investigating murder. The gossip around the golf club starts after the first murder. By the second, it's rife. With short chapters and no boring intricate details, this thriller by the very entertaining Peter C. Bradbury, will keep you reading from the first page.

Prospects by Peter C Bradbury

 

 

Beautiful, young, professional women, believe that they are being courted by a very handsome rich man.Little do they know that it's a part of his plan.For years, Alec has wanted to take one of their lives but ultimately pulled out, fearing discovery and arrest.When he gets an unexpected opportunity with a total stranger, he takes it, and it sets off a cycle of murder. Alec also has a brother, George, a former rapist who is more than happy to do his brother's killing once he has his own time with the victims.Thousands of women go missing every year in the U.S., and unless there is evidence to suggest otherwise, then they remain classed as missing persons.Detective Garcia believes that the women are being murdered, but she needs to find some evidence before the wealthy and educated brothers disappear.Set in San Francisco and its East Bay, this story will make you realize that even if you're very careful, very bad things can happy to you by the ones you would least suspect.

We Begin at the End by Chris Whitaker

 

 

An Instant New York Times Bestseller

“A vibrant, engrossing, unputdownable thriller that packs a serious emotional punch. One of those rare books that surprise you along the way and then linger in your mind long after you have finished it.”
―Kristin Hannah, #1 New York Times bestselling author of The Nightingale and The Four Winds


Right. Wrong. Life is lived somewhere in between.


Duchess Day Radley is a thirteen-year-old self-proclaimed outlaw. Rules are for other people. She is the fierce protector of her five-year-old brother, Robin, and the parent to her mother, Star, a single mom incapable of taking care of herself, let alone her two kids.

Walk has never left the coastal California town where he and Star grew up. He may have become the chief of police, but he’s still trying to heal the old wound of having given the testimony that sent his best friend, Vincent King, to prison decades before. And he's in overdrive protecting Duchess and her brother.

Now, thirty years later, Vincent is being released. And Duchess and Walk must face the trouble that comes with his return. We Begin at the End is an extraordinary novel about two kinds of families―the ones we are born into and the ones we create.

A Cure For Deceit by Margie Miklas

 

 

A Medical Thriller. What happens when a top surgeon begins to crack under the strain of his personal life and patients start to die? A sudden spike in patient deaths drives an impassioned ICU nurse to launch a clandestine investigation, targeting a powerful cardiac surgeon whose corrupt connections could destroy her career.Allison Jamison, an experienced intensive care nurse, becomes suspicious when a recent wave of major surgical complications results in unnecessary patient deaths. She enlists the professional expertise of her friend, Detective Mark Derning, whose interests include more than an investigative role. She can’t deny the attraction, but will her dreams be crushed by circumstances out of her control?When her probe targets Dr. Gary Tamarino, the powerful, narcissistic chief of cardiothoracic surgery at San Francisco Bay Hospital, she encounters a staggering level of deceit and revenge while delving deep into his far-reaching web of corruption. Abuse of power, manipulation, callousness, and desperation drive the dark side of a man who also saves lives on a daily basis.Will she succeed in exposing his unscrupulous practices before more patients die at his hand? Will he destroy her career before she can do anything to stop him?

Sleeping beauties di Stephen King,Owen King. Traduttore: G. Arduino (Sperling & Kupfer)



Sleeping Beauties è una favola nera gloriosamente ricca di storie, idee, eventi e personaggi memorabili, che inizia con un C’era una volta a Dooling e termina con un finale degno dei King. Potente, provocatorio, sorprendente.
«Che cos’è successo a Kitty?»
«Ha urlato per metà della notte. Ora dorme.»
«Le è uscito qualcosa di comprensibile?»
«Sì, che la Regina Nera sta arrivando.»
Dooling è una piccola città fortunata del West Virginia, con una splendida vista sui monti Appalachi e lavoro per tutti. È a Dooling, infatti, che qualche anno fa è stato costruito un carcere all’avanguardia destinato solo alle donne, che siano prostitute o spacciatrici, ladre o assassine, o ancora tutte queste cose insieme. Ed è una di loro, in una notte agitata, ad annunciare l’arrivo della Regina Nera. Per il dottor Norcross, lo psichiatra della prigione, è routine, un sedativo dovrebbe sistemare tutto. Per sua moglie Lila, lo sceriffo di Dooling, poteva essere un presagio. Perché poche ore dopo, da una collina lì vicina, arriva una chiamata al 911, ed è una ragazza sconvolta a urlare nel telefono che una donna mai vista ha ammazzato i suoi due amici, con una forza sovrumana. Il suo nome è Evie Black. Intorno a lei svolazzano strane falene marroni e sembra venire da un altro mondo. Lo stesso, forse, dove le donne a poco a poco finiscono, addormentate da un’inquietante malattia del sonno che le sottrae agli uomini. Un sonno dal quale è meglio non svegliarle. Anonymous Content (casa di produzione di True Detective e Mr. Robot in TV e di Revenant e Spotlight al cinema) si è assicurata i diritti di Sleeping Beauties, per farne una serie con la collaborazione di Stephen e Owen King.


Fine turno di Stephen King. Traduttore: G. Arduino (Sperling & Kupfer)

Dopo Mr. Mercedes e Chi perde paga, King ha scritto l'atteso capitolo conclusivo della sua trilogia poliziesca, nella quale l'autore, come ci ha ormai abituato, combina il suo impareggiabile senso della suspense con uno sguardo lucidissimo sulla fragilità umana.
In un gelido lunedì di gennaio, Bill Hodges si è alzato presto per andare dal medico. Il dolore lo assilla da un po' e ha deciso di sapere da dove viene. Ma evidentemente non è ancora arrivato il momento: mentre aspetta pazientemente il suo turno, infatti, Bill riceve la telefonata di un vecchio collega che chiede il suo aiuto, e quello della socia Holly Gibney. Ha pensato a loro perché l'apparente caso di omicidio-suicidio che si è trovato per le mani ha qualcosa di sconvolgente: le due vittime sono Martine Stover e sua madre. Martine era rimasta completamente paralizzata nel massacro della Mercedes del 2009. Il killer, Brady Hartsfield, sembra voler finire il lavoro iniziato sette anni prima dalla camera 217 dell'ospedale dove tutti pensavano che sopravvivesse in stato vegetativo. Mentre invece la diabolica mente dell'Assassino della Mercedes non solo è vigile, ma ha acquisito poteri inimmaginabili, tanto distruttivi da mettere in pericolo l'intera città. Ancora una volta, Bill Hodges e Holly Gibney devono trovare un modo per fermare il mostro dotato di forza sovrannaturale. E a Hodges non basteranno l'intelligenza e il cuore. In gioco, c'è la sua anima. Dopo "Mr. Mercedes" e "Chi perde paga", King ha scritto il capitolo conclusivo della sua trilogia poliziesca, nella quale l'autore, come ci ha ormai abituato, combina il suo senso della suspense con uno sguardo lucidissimo sulla fragilità umana. Dalla trilogia di Bill Hodges sarà tratta una miniserie TV diretta da Jack Bender.
